CMP170 — Database Systems I
This course provides a comprehensive introduction to the fundamental concepts and techniques of database systems. Students will explore the principles of database design, implementation, and management. Key topics include data modeling, relational databases, SQL (Structured Query Language), normalization, and database security. Through hands-on projects and practical exercises, students will gain experience in designing and querying databases, ensuring data integrity, and optimizing database performance. By the end of the course, students will be equipped with the skills necessary to manage and utilize databases effectively in various applications.
Prerequisites: CMP-101, CMP-103